In the result of Decision of Competition Protection Commission Booking.com has improved the conditions for economic entities of the Republic of Armenia

In the result of proceedings initiated by the Competition Protection Commission (CPC), «BOOKING.COM B.V.» company removed the Republic of Armenia from the group of «Wide parity countries» and included it in the list of «Narrow parity countries».

Upon the decision, economic entities operating in the territory of the Republic of Armenia and providing accommodation (hotel, guest house, etc.) have the opportunity to offer a lower price than the price offered on the Booking.com website in other platforms, as well as on the territory of the hotel, etc. An exception is the company’s website, where a price no lower than the price offered to Booking.com must be published.

The list of «Narrow parity countries» also includes Australia, Spain, Greece, Poland, Denmark, Cyprus, Brazil, China, Georgia, Israel, Turkey, the United Kingdom, Japan, and others.

It is worth mentioning that CPC imposed a fine of 337 555 000 AMD on “BOOKING.COM B.V.” for abuse of a dominant position․
